Veteran Ghanaian musician Akosua Agyapong has said that her dancing skills added some uniqueness to her musical career.
Akosua Agyapong disclosed in an interview with Becky on E Vibes on Joy Prime that the introduction of her dancing skills kept her music career running for years.

Akosua Agyapong recounts her days at her high school where she used to teach some of the students her dance moves. She disclosed that her album became a household name when it was released.

“Way back in Holy Child, because I normally teach people how to dance, I told myself that definitely, with my first album, I have to train people how to dance so that I can bring in something new because I realized that people were not bringing in dancers to dance”.

“When I came out with my first album, Frema, Born Again, Mey3 obaa, it was a household name because I came with dancers. Way back in school, because I used to dance, I added my dancing to it and it became something else. So that actually made me unique and made me different. If you going to mention some of the new musicians, that time I was (like) those kinds of musicians like my own daughter, Mzbel, Mzvee, Becca and I dressed decently. That is what has kept me all this time.”
